Public Sector Partnerships HBKU actively partners with government entities including the Ministry of Justice and Ministry of Public Health to enhance legal research, health diagnostics, and national capacity building, plus collaboration with defense authorities. Global Research Network HBKU hosts multidisciplinary institutes focused on biomedical research, energy and environmental science, and computational research, with notable partnerships with international institutions like Imperial College London and the Smithsonian. Quantum Security Leader HBKU is at the forefront of quantum-safe communications, developing a quantum key distribution testbed and establishing a national quantum-safe link with operators like Ooredoo and ID Quantique, in collaboration with the Ministry of Defense. Hamad Bin Khalifa University (HBKU) is a higher education and research institution in Qatar and a member of the Qatar Foundation for Education, Science and Community Development, located in Education City at po Box 2825 ar Rayyān, ar Rayyān Qatar. HBKU pursues an emerging research university model built on collaborations with local and international partners, delivering multidisciplinary undergraduate and graduate programs that target the needs of Qatar and the region. The university comprises the College of Science and Engineering, College of Public Health, College of Humanities and Social Sciences, Qatar Faculty of Islamic Studies, and HBKU Law School, in addition to three research institutes focusing on biomedical research, energy and environmental research, and computational research. Its Center of Executive Education offers customized programs for the business community, aligned with Qatar National Vision 2030.
